The Indian Space Research Organisation (ISRO), Space Applications Centre (SAC), Ahmedabad has released a prestigious notification for the recruitment of Scientist/Engineer 'SC'. There are a total of 49 vacancies available for candidates with M.E/M.Tech or M.Sc degrees. Age Limit

  • Minimum Age: 18 Years
  • Maximum Age: 30 Years (Post Codes 1-21)
  • Maximum Age for Post Code 22: 35 Years
  • Age Relaxation:
    • OBC: 3 Years, SC/ST: 5 Years as per Govt Rules.

Application Fees

  • All Candidates: Rs. 750/-
  • Note: Initially all candidates pay Rs. 750. SC/ST/Women/PwBD/Ex-SM get full refund after attending written test. Others get Rs. 500 refund.

Qualification

  • Scientist/Engineer 'SC': M.E / M.Tech / M.Sc in relevant field with minimum 60% marks or 6.5 CGPA.
  • Specific Fields: Electronics, Computer Science, Microwave, Mechanical, Structural, Physics, etc.
  • Ph.D. Posts: Relevant Doctorate degree for specific research roles.

Full Eligibility

Candidates must possess a Master's Degree (M.E/M.Tech/M.Sc) in the relevant discipline with a minimum of 60% marks. Additionally, candidates must have completed their graduation (B.E/B.Tech/B.Sc) with at least 65% marks. Final year students are generally not eligible unless results are out before the closing date.

Salary

The selected candidates for the post of Scientist/Engineer 'SC' will be placed in Pay Level 10 of the 7th Central Pay Commission (CPC) Pay Matrix. This includes a handsome basic pay along with various Government Allowances.

Selection Process

The selection process for ISRO SAC Recruitment is rigorous to ensure only the best talent is selected for space research. It primarily consists of two stages: a Written Test followed by a Personal Interview for shortlisted candidates.

  • Stage 1: Written Test: Objective type questions based on the core subject.
  • Stage 2: Shortlisting: Based on written marks in 1:10 or 1:7 ratio.
  • Stage 3: Personal Interview: Final evaluation of technical and personality traits.
  • Stage 4: Document Verification: Validation of all certificates.
  • Stage 5: Medical Examination: Ensuring fitness for service.

Job Profile & Responsibility

A Scientist/Engineer 'SC' at SAC ISRO is responsible for the design, development, and testing of satellite payloads and ground systems. You will work on cutting-edge technology for Communication, Navigation, and Remote Sensing missions.
